Types of Landscaping Services

- Hardscaping: This involves the installation of non-living materials like stone patios, keeping walls, and paths. Consider it as the skeleton of your outside area, offering structure and type.
- Softscaping: Contrary to hardscaping, softscaping offers with the living elements such as trees, shrubs, flowers, and yards. It breathes life and color into the landscape.
- Landscape Style: The blueprint stage where creativity satisfies functionality. Designers merge aesthetic appeals with performance, thinking about sunshine, soil, and climate.
- Water Features: Ponds, waterfalls, and fountains aren't simply decorations; they introduce relaxing noises and a sense of tranquility.
- Lighting: Attentively put lights can transform a common garden into a wonderful nighttime retreat.

Expert Tips for Learning Landscaping Design Principles
- Unity: Use color repeating to weave all parts of your landscape into an unified structure. This doesn't imply uniformity; it indicates thoughtful coherence.
- Centerpieces: Produce a captivating feature-- be it a sculpture, a flowering tree, or a water element-- to draw the eye and anchor your design.
- Shift: Slowly shift from one location to another utilizing layering of plants and modifications in texture, avoiding jarring contrasts that interrupt circulation.
- Contrast: Utilize contrasting leaf shapes, colors, or heights to include drama without turmoil.
- Performance: Remember, lovely landscapes need to serve your way of life-- paths must welcome expedition, seating areas motivate rest.
Here's a trick: lighting typically goes undetected in style concepts however can transform your outside space after dusk. Shadow play, uplighting trees, or softly illuminating pathways changes understanding and mood.
Design Concept | Typical Misstep | Pro Expert Fix |
---|---|---|
Balance | Uneven plant sizes causing visual stress | Group plants of varying heights in odd numbers to create stability |
Unity | Random colors clashing without consistency | Choose a minimal scheme that complements your home's exterior |
Centerpieces | A lot of completing features diluting impact | Limit centerpieces to one or 2 for clearness and focus |

Professional Tips for Year-Round Landscape Vitality
- Early spring require soil aeration to prevent compaction and boost nutrition absorption.
- In the blazing heat of summer season, targeted watering-- ideally early morning-- decreases evaporation and fungal illness threat.
- Autumn demands a strategic pruning strategy; cutting excessive or too late can stun plants, however trimming deadwood stimulates new development.
- Winter season mulching isn't simply for aesthetics; it functions as insulation, stabilizing root temperatures during freeze-thaw cycles.
Landscape upkeep isn't almost appearance. The health of plants depends greatly on timing and precision. Consider this: an ignored drip watering system can cause unequal watering, developing dry patches that invite insects unnoticeable to the casual observer. These micro-environments quietly undermine the entire ecosystem.
Seasonal Care List

Season | Secret Actions | Typical Oversights |
---|---|---|
Spring | Soil screening, fertilization, mulching | Avoiding soil pH change |
Summer season | Deep watering, bug tracking | Neglecting watering system calibration |
Autumn | Leaf clean-up, pruning, aeration | Over-pruning late in the season |
Winter season | Mulching, equipment maintenance | Ignoring root zone insulation |
